The Basics of Steroid Cycles

Steroid cycles refer to the periods during which an individual uses anabolic steroids to boost muscle mass, strength, and recovery. They can vary significantly in length, dosage, and compounds used. Here, we will compare short and long cycles based on multiple factors:

1. Duration

Short steroid cycles typically last from 4 to 8 weeks, while long cycles can extend from 12 to 16 weeks or longer. The primary difference lies in how long the body is exposed to the steroids:

  • Short Cycles: Allow users to gauge the effects quickly and often lead to significant gains in a shorter period.
  • Long Cycles: Provide a more sustained approach, potentially leading to more extensive results over time.

2. Side Effects

One of the critical concerns with steroid use is the side effects:

  • Short Cycles: These may present fewer long-term health risks. Users often recover faster and experience less severe side effects.
  • Long Cycles: The prolonged use can lead to more pronounced side effects, such as hormonal imbalances, liver stress, and cardiovascular issues.

3. Effectiveness

The effectiveness of a steroid cycle can be subjective and influenced by individual goals:

  • Short Cycles: For those looking for quick results for a specific event, a short cycle might be the best option.
  • Long Cycles: Athletes aiming for sustained progress may find longer cycles more beneficial, as they allow more time for muscle synthesis and recovery.

4. Recovery

Recovery after a steroid cycle is crucial:

  • Short Cycles: Generally require a shorter post-cycle therapy (PCT) due to the lower impact on the body’s natural hormone production.
  • Long Cycles: Often necessitate a more extended PCT to restore hormonal balance and mitigate potential side effects.
